Jay Alan Ransom Obituary

The passing of Jay Alan Ransom of Lockport, Illinois leaves a void in the hearts of many, as we bid farewell to a loving soul who departed on February 4, 2025 at the age of 66. You can send your sympathy in the guestbook provided and share it with the family.

In the soft embrace of remembrance, we recall the profound impact Jay Alan had on those he encountered along his journey. Though Jay Alan may have slipped beyond the veil of mortality, his essence lingers like a faint fragrance in the air, a lingering reminder of the beauty and complexity of the human experience.

He was predeceased by: his parent Lavina Ransom (Hougas); his aunt Patricia Wharrie (Hougas); and his uncle Milton "Mutt" Wharrie. He is survived by: his siblings, Terri Irish and Jon Ransom; his close friend Cynthia Ross; his cousins, Vera Lynch (Wharrie), Rich Wharrie and Larry Wharrie (Shirley); and his close friend Joe Faletti. He is also survived by numerous friends, classmates.

Preferred donations to the Alano Club of Joliet, 1807 Plainfield Rd., Crest Hill, IL 60403.
